The
Index is the student- produced newspaper at Truman State University. The newspaper employs a staff of about 50 students. Applications for open positions are accepted at the beginning and end of every semester. The paper is published weekly on Thursdays throughout the school year. The paper won the Apple Award of Excellence at the College Media Advisers' convention in 2003 and 2005 and was a finalist for the Pacemaker awarded by the Associate Collegiate Press in 2005.
The Index recently won an Apple Award for Best Non-Daily Newspaper at the 2006 College
Media Advisers' convention.

Detours
Detours is a Midwest travel magazine featuring unique faces and places in Missouri, Iowa and Illinois. Produced by students at Truman State University,
Detours is published twice a year in the winter and summer. Each issue highlights colorful characters and one-of-a-kind locales off the beaten path.
Detours has won an Apple Award for Best Collegiate General Interest Magazine
in 2007 and 2007 from the College Media Advisers organization.

KTRM
KTRM is the University’s student-run campus radio station. KTRM provides broadcast opportunities and educational experiences for students while serving the information and entertainment needs of the
University and surrounding communities. KTRM is on the air 24 hours a day
serving Truman community and Adair county. In the coming months, the
station will begin broadcasting in HD, the new digital standard
under adoption by radio stations nationwide. The format is
Alternative Rock with specialty shows in the evening. Regular news
and sports broadcasts cover world and national news while
emphasizing campus news. In addition, campus sporting events are
broadcast live. Visit the

News 36
News 36, KTRM-TV represents the television side of journalism at Truman State University. Two live broadcasts air every Tuesday and Thursday at 5:30
p.m. after midterm break each semester. Before midterm break, one live broadcast airs every Tuesday at 5:30
p.m. Truman students and the Kirksville community can watch the newscast on cable channel 36. The staff uses the best equipment available, including Avid digital editing equipment and new Cannon XL2 cameras. News 36 producers, reporters, editors, directors and studio crew work hard to get viewers the latest news from Truman to the national level.

Truman Media Network
Truman student media come together in a convergence medium, the
Truman Media Network, to determine
how to best tell stories, especially "big" stories. Because media
consumers access information from various media (TV, radio, print,
Internet), TMN is a "real world" learning lab that mirrors industry
movement to telling stories on multiple media platforms. In the
past two years, KTRM, NEWS 36, and the Index, under the TMN umbrella,
have come together to report Missouri elections and the 2008 Iowa
caucuses.

Windfall
The Windfall is Truman State University’s campus journal of art, literature, drama, photography and music. All of the work is student-composed and the journal is entirely student-produced. The Windfall publishes once a school year late in the spring semester. If you are interested in joining the staff, feel free to contact them at Windfall@truman.edu. Staff includes an editor in chief, assistant editor, layout editor, art/music editor, poetry editor and a prose editor.
General staff members attend weekly meetings to discuss and vote on all submissions. No member of the staff is excluded from any part of the publication process.
